This man deserves his own thread I feel. Like fine wine he just gets better and better. There can't be a better centre-back in the league, although Nathan Smith pushes him close! To be fair I've seen glaciers move quicker, but his intelligence and reading of the game means he's rarely beaten for pace by quick strikers. He comes up against some big, ugly units, such as the two sloths up front for Harrogate yesterday, but he wins header after after., game after game Also seems a top bloke too and someone that genuinely enjoys pulling on the shirt which is a bonus. But in Brown, the two centre-backs and a fit Oyeleke we 100% have a promotion winning spine to the team.

He does deserve his own thread. A massive character both on and off the pitch. 

I was only thinking today about how good he's been. Obviously there were some fabulous figures under Rudge but in the post-Rudge era I would say Leon would definitely get into my all-time starting XI.

I would only add one thing though - for me the promotion winning spine is Brown, Smith, Legge and Joyce. I think Luke has also been massively influential this season.

It's also worth repeating for those berating Robinson that Legge and Joyce took a season to settle in. Joyce, for instance, was really off the pace in his first season before he found his feet.

It's not surprising when you move clubs - you have to potentially move home, your family, work with new coaches and so on - but it shows what can happen if clubs stick with players and I do think rather than ten games (or ten minutes in some cases) we really need to give players the best part of a season to settle in before we judge (or in some cases castigate) them. We're lucky in that this season the majority of our squad have been with us for a season or more and are all settled in. We are getting the benefits from that continuity.
